About this resource

The Child Care Reimbursement program is designed to assist resource parents and relative caregivers in covering child care expenses. Certified resource parents and relative caregivers who need child care for children in their care due to work commitments or educational pursuits are eligible for reimbursement. Payments can reach up to $375 per month for each child and are provided as reimbursements to the resource parent. This reimbursement is applicable only when children are cared for in licensed or approved childcare facilities. If the caregiver is a relative or family friend who does not require licensing, approval from DHS is necessary.

To initiate the process, resource parents and relative caregivers should reach out to the child's caseworker regarding their child care requirements. After identifying an approved child care provider, the family can complete the Child Care Authorization form.

There are no associated fees.

Who can use this

  • Resource parents and relative caregivers caring for children in DHS custody aged 12 and younger, as well as older children needing supervision, may qualify for reimbursement if they are employed or enrolled in educational programs.
